Designing New Buildings for Historic Settings: "Modern architects who intentionally ignore the character of existing neighborhoods and cities are guilty of neglecting the visual heritage and tradition that defines a place and its people. Whether that place is a rural environment or a busy urban street, each place has a story to tell that speaks to our national heritage. Each place in our built environment arouses distinct associations that signify where we as individuals or as a nation have journeyed. Each place with which we are familiar should be viewed as a link to the future not as a barrier to it."
